Real estate license fees
Real estate investors need to obtain a real estate license. But, it is not cheap. While a first-year license may cost more than $3,000, fees will vary depending on where your residence is. It is important to remember that you will need to keep your license valid throughout your career.
The license fee includes brokerage fees. These fees can vary greatly and can cost anywhere from $100 up to $500 per annum. Brokerage fees are usually deducted from the commission split that you receive when you can find out more work with a client. These fees may also cover office supplies, training, and internet access.
Exam requirements
Before taking the exam, it is important to check whether you meet the minimum requirements for the license in your state. For example, you must be at least eighteen years old, have good moral character, and be honest. Additionally, you must ensure that your criminal record is clean and that you have not violated civil rights laws. Additionally, it is best to avoid practicing on the actual day of the exam. This will only increase your anxiety. A simulated test is a good way to get a feel for what to expect on the actual exam.
In addition to these minimum requirements, there are other requirements for real estate agents. These include the following: being 18 years old, passing background checks, and successfully completing a real-estate pre-licensing class. You will also need to complete at minimum two four-hour legal educational courses during your first renewal period. You must continue your education for 18 hours after the expiration of your first renewal period.
Real estate broker license requirements
New York law requires real estate brokers to have some experience and education in order to be licensed. The Department of State will administer a licensing exam and an application to become a licensed broker. The state has reciprocity agreement with several states. Therefore, applicants from these states are exempted the educational requirement.
An applicant must hold a minimum of a high school diploma to be eligible for the broker’s licence. A minimum of 16 credits in professional real estate education is also required. A real estate broker’s license is only possible if the salesperson has at least three years experience in the industry.
